09/07/2007 - (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- The Arizona Diamondbacks have reclaimed the top spot in the National League West. Now they will try to stay there, as the club begins a three-game series with the St. Louis Cardinals tonight at Chase Field.
The Diamondbacks took two of three over the Padres to move a game in front of San Diego in the NL West standings. They won the finale of the set, 9-6, on Wednesday.
Miguel Montero hit a pair of home runs and Conor Jackson added a two-run blast in the victory, which was helped along by Chris Young's three-run double in the fifth inning.
Livan Hernandez (10-9) yielded five runs over five frames, but the bullpen came to his rescue, allowing just one run over the remaining four innings.
Brandon Webb will try to halt a personal two-start losing streak tonight for Arizona that has seen him allow 10 runs over 12 1/3 innings. He lost to the Padres on August 28 and then yielded four runs over seven innings on Sunday against the Rockies.
Webb is now 14-10 on the year with a 2.91 earned run average. He had won six straight outings before his recent skid. The right-hander is 1-4 with a 4.67 ERA in six career starts against St. Louis.
Second baseman Orlando Hudson is questionable for tonight's game against St. Louis because of a sprained left thumb.
The Cardinals come into this series on a winning note after pounding the Pirates, 16-4, on Thursday in a rain-interrupted finale of a four-game series at Busch Stadium.
Rick Ankiel led the charge with two homers and a career-high seven runs batted in, as the Cardinals crawled to within a game of both Milwaukee and Chicago for the top spot in the NL Central.
However, Ankiel stayed in the headlines for the wrong reasons, as he reportedly received shipments of human growth hormone from a Florida pharmacy in 2004.
According to the New York Daily News, Ankiel received eight shipments of HGH from Signature Pharmacy in Orlando from January to December 2004. The Orlando pharmacy is the center of the investigation of illegal internet prescription drug sales by the Albany, New York district attorney's office.
Adam Wainwright will try to win his fourth straight decision when he takes the hill for the Cardinals tonight. Wainwright, who is 6-2 with a 2.43 ERA in his last 10 starts, has won two straight outings, including Saturday against the Reds when he allowed just two runs (one earned) and six hits over 5 2/3 innings.
The victory lifted the right-hander's record to 13-9 this year with a 3.78 ERA. He has won his last four road decisions while pitching to a 1.59 ERA in that span.
Wainwright recorded a win over Arizona on July 5 and is 1-1 in four games (one start) in his career against them with a 3.86 ERA.
The Cardinals won three of four against the Diamondbacks when the clubs met in St. Louis in early July. Arizona won four of seven versus the club last year.
